Historical Data
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2024 | 116,859 | +49.6% |
| 2017 | 78,099 | +5.6% |
| 2016 | 73,949 | -1.7% |
| 2015 | 75,236 | -4.0% |
| 2014 | 78,395 | +22.2% |
| 2013 | 64,139 | +0.7% |
| 2012 | 63,697 | +17.4% |
| 2011 | 54,243 | -0.9% |
| 2010 | 54,716 | +1.9% |
| 2008 | 53,703 | +6.5% |
| 2007 | 50,409 | +7.3% |
| 2006 | 46,988 | +3.1% |
| 2005 | 45,554 | +8.4% |
| 2004 | 42,043 | +16.8% |
| 2002 | 36,008 | +6.4% |
| 2001 | 33,850 | +6.2% |
| 2000 | 31,870 |
